Seamless Registration Processes
One of the most critical aspects of event planning is the registration process. Traditional methods often lead to long lines, lost paperwork, and frustrated attendees. Modern event management software offers digital registration solutions that simplify this process. With online registration forms, attendees can sign up effortlessly, providing all necessary information in a few clicks. The software automatically generates unique registration codes and sends confirmation emails, ensuring a smooth and efficient experience.
Moreover, these platforms often integrate with popular calendar applications, allowing attendees to add the event directly to their schedules. This not only increases convenience but also boosts attendance rates. For organizers, the data collected during registration provides valuable insights into attendee demographics, preferences, and behaviors, which can be used to tailor the event experience.
Real-Time Attendee Tracking
Keeping track of attendees throughout the event is crucial for enhancing their experience and ensuring smooth operations. Advanced event management software offers real-time tracking capabilities that allow organizers to monitor who has arrived, who is attending specific sessions, and even track engagement levels. This data can be displayed on dashboards, providing a live overview of the event's progress.
Real-time tracking also helps in managing capacity and crowd control. For instance, if a particular session is reaching its maximum capacity, organizers can promptly inform attendees and direct them to alternative sessions. This not only ensures a better experience for all attendees but also helps in maintaining the event's professionalism and organization.
Insightful Analytics and Reporting
Post-event analysis is as important as the event itself. Advanced event management software provides comprehensive analytics and reporting tools that help organizers understand the success of their event. These tools can track a wide range of metrics, including attendance rates, session popularity, attendee engagement, and more. The data is presented in easy-to-understand visual formats such as charts and graphs, making it simple to interpret.
These insights are invaluable for future planning. By analyzing what worked and what didn't, organizers can make informed decisions to improve upcoming events. For example, if certain sessions had higher attendance and engagement, these can be replicated or expanded in future events. Conversely, underperforming sessions can be revised or replaced to better meet attendee interests.

Integration with Third-Party Services
One of the most significant advantages of advanced event management software is its ability to integrate with a wide range of third-party services. This includes payment gateways, CRM systems, marketing automation tools, and more. Integration with payment gateways simplifies the payment process for attendees, offering multiple payment options and ensuring a smooth transaction experience. This not only increases convenience but also reduces the administrative burden on organizers.
Integration with CRM systems allows organizers to manage attendee relationships more effectively. By storing and accessing attendee data in one central location, organizers can personalize communications and offers, enhancing the overall attendee experience. Marketing automation tools can be used to create targeted campaigns, promoting the event to potential attendees and keeping the interest level high leading up to the event.

Security and Data Protection
With the increasing concern over data privacy and security, it's crucial that event management software prioritizes the protection of attendee information. Reputable platforms implement robust security measures, including encryption, secure login protocols, and regular security audits. This ensures that sensitive data, such as personal information and payment details, is safeguarded against unauthorized access and breaches.
Transparency in data handling is also important. Organizers should clearly communicate their data policies and obtain necessary consents from attendees. By doing so, they build trust and demonstrate their commitment to protecting attendee privacy.
